2. Getting the Required Certifications

To become a competent first aid trainer, it is vital to get the needed accreditations that validate your understanding and skills in supplying first aid. The following certifications are extensively acknowledged and highly recommended:

image

2.1 HLTAID011: Provide First Aid

This accreditation course covers necessary first aid abilities, including reacting to emergency situations, managing injuries, and providing fundamental life Online first aid training assistance. It gears up people with the understanding and confidence to manage various medical circumstances effectively.

2.2 HLTAID009: Supply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R)

CPR is a life-saving method that can substantially increase the possibilities of survival for someone experiencing heart attack. This certification course concentrates on mentor people how to perform CPR correctly and confidently.

2.3 HLTAID012: Offer First Aid in an Education and Care Setting

This certification course is particularly created for those who wish to operate in an education or care setting, such as schools or childcare centers. It covers additional topics appropriate to these environments, such as allergic reactions, asthma management, and handling common youth injuries.

3. Gaining Experience in First Aid

While obtaining accreditations is necessary, getting useful experience in supplying first aid is similarly important. Think about volunteering at regional events, signing up with neighborhood companies, or working as a first aid responder to improve your skills and confidence in real-life scenarios.

4. Developing Efficient Teaching Techniques

As a first aid trainer, your ability to effectively communicate and teach others is important. Developing efficient teaching strategies will make sure that your students understand and maintain the understanding and skills you impart. Some crucial elements to concentrate on include:

    Using clear and succinct language Demonstrating techniques step-by-step Incorporating real-life examples and scenarios Encouraging active participation and hands-on practice

8. Remaining Updated with Existing Guidelines and Techniques

The field of aid certification class first aid is continuously developing with brand-new research findings and standards being presented regularly. It is vital for a proficient first aid trainer to remain upgraded with the current evidence-based practices and methods. Routinely attending workshops, conferences, and refresher courses can help you stay abreast of the most recent advancements in the field.

FAQs About Becoming a Competent First Aid Trainer

Q: For how long does it take to become a qualified first aid trainer?
    A: The period differs depending on the training program and private dedication. Typically, it may take several weeks to a couple of months to finish the needed certifications.
Q: Can I end up being a first aid fitness instructor without prior medical experience?
    A: While prior medical experience is not mandatory, having a basic understanding of first aid principles and techniques is useful. Nevertheless, comprehensive training programs are developed to gear up individuals from varied backgrounds with the needed skills to end up being qualified trainers.
Q: Exists an age requirement for ending up being a first aid trainer?
    A: The minimum age requirement might vary depending on the certification service provider and nation policies. Nevertheless, individuals are generally required to be at least 18 years old.
Q: Exist any requirements for registering in first aid training courses?
    A: A lot of first aid training courses do not have particular requirements. However, it is suggested that individuals have a good understanding of written and spoken English, in addition to basic numeracy skills.
Q: Can I use online first aid training courses as a licensed trainer?
    A: Yes, many licensed fitness instructors use online first aid training courses. These courses offer convenience and versatility for people who prefer to learn from the convenience of their own homes.
Q: Is it required to renew my accreditations periodically as a first aid trainer?
    A: Yes, accreditations normally have an expiration date and need to be renewed periodically. This guarantees that fitness instructors remain updated with the current guidelines and techniques in providing very first aid.
